They work but you get what you pay for

I bought these for a plumbing project involving drilling porcelain stoneware and cement board in the bathroom. They worked well enough and cut a nice hole without too much trouble. The reason for the three stars is that although I was moving slowly and using a lot of water for the first three holes, the diamond wore out very quickly. Started a fourth hole in a hard to reach spot and the drill got stuck. It didn't break, it was bent badly, and I didn't try to pierce the incision with my muscles. Used the second bit to continue and finish the hole. It worked well, but again, the beat had pretty heavy gear. I knew I wasn't buying a quality racquet at this price. The best are much more expensive. I've bought them a few times and made a few. I will invest in a much better set in the near future. As said, you get what you pay for. If you only need to drill a few holes and don't want to spend a lot of money, then these bits will help you. If you're looking for something that will last through many projects, invest in either a good beat or a set of beats.
